POST /V1/inventory/source-items
POST /V1/inventory/source-items is a Magento 2 REST endpoint in the InventoryApi module. Save Multiple Source item data. Requires an admin Bearer token with ACL Magento_InventoryApi::stock_source_item_assign.
Last verified: against Magento 2.4.9.
Returns
void
Service contract
Magento\InventoryApi\Api\SourceItemsSaveInterface::execute
Authorization
Admin Bearer token with ACL:
- Magento_InventoryApi::stock_source_item_assign
Body parameters
Example request
Auto-generated from the service contract — paste-ready against your store's /rest/default base. Replace the host, store code, ACL token, and any required values before running.
Headers
Path
/V1/inventory/source-itemsBody
{
"sourceItems": [
{
"extension_attributes": {},
"quantity": 0,
"sku": "",
"source_code": "",
"status": 0
}
]
}Related in InventoryApi
Other endpoints shipped by the same module.
/V1/inventory/get-sources-assigned-to-stock-ordered-by-priority/:stockId
Get Sources assigned to Stock ordered by priority
InventoryApi · Magento\InventoryApi\Api\GetSourcesAssignedToStockOrderedByPriorityInterface::execute
/V1/inventory/source-items
Find SourceItems by SearchCriteria
InventoryApi · Magento\InventoryApi\Api\SourceItemRepositoryInterface::getList
/V1/inventory/source-items-delete
Delete Multiple Source item data
InventoryApi · Magento\InventoryApi\Api\SourceItemsDeleteInterface::execute
/V1/inventory/sources
Find Sources by SearchCriteria
InventoryApi · Magento\InventoryApi\Api\SourceRepositoryInterface::getList
/V1/inventory/sources
Save Source data
InventoryApi · Magento\InventoryApi\Api\SourceRepositoryInterface::save
/V1/inventory/sources/:sourceCode
Get Source data by given code. If you want to create plugin on get method, also you need to create separate
InventoryApi · Magento\InventoryApi\Api\SourceRepositoryInterface::get
Every Magento dev tool, in one hosted workspace.
Free to sign up. Nothing to install. Drafts, audits, and projects saved across every tool.